MEDAL DISTRIBUTION



MEN'S EVENTS


Downhill


The event was held on February 10 , 2002 at Snowbasin Ski Area .

Big favorite Eberharter is beaten by a compatriot and the all-rounder Kjus.


Super-G


The event was held on February 16 , 2002 at Snowbasin Ski Area.

10 year after his first Olympic title, Aamodt wins his second Super-G gold and his second gold of the Games.


Combined


The event was held on February 13 , 2002 at Snowbasin Ski Area.

Miller skies from a 15th place on the downhilll to a silver medal, leaving less than 3 tenths of a second to Aamodt, who a record sixth Olympic medal in alpine skiing.


Giant Slalom


The event was held on February 21 , 2002 at Snowbasin Ski Area.

Eberharter becomes the oldest man to win an Alpine event.


Slalom


The event was held on February 23 , 2002 at Snowbasin Ski Area.

Pre-race favorite Bode Miller falls off the course in the second run, and many of the other top competitors struggle with an extremely challenging course. Britain's Alain Baxter originally takes the bronze, but loses it after testing positive for traces of methamphetamine. This apparently occurred because Baxter had used an American Vicks inhaler, which had a slightly different chemical content from the legal British Vicks inhaler.


WOMEN'S EVENTS


Downhill


The event was held on February 12 , 2002 at Snowbasin Ski Area.

Montillet surprises favorites Kostner, Götschl and Gerg.

Super-G


The event was held on February 17 , 2002 at Snowbasin Ski Area.

The podium is completely filled with surprises as the favourites fail to medal.


Combined


The event was held on February 14 , 2002 at Snowbasin Ski Area.

Kostelic becomes the first woman to win four medals at a single Winter Games.


Giant Slalom


The event was held on February 22 , 2002 at Snowbasin Ski Area.

After recovering from a 2001 knee injury, Kostelic wins the first medal for Croatia at the Winter Games.


Slalom


The event was held on February 20 , 2002 at Snowbasin Ski Area.

Kostelic and Pärson both won medals for the second time in the Olympics.
